Position Overview

The Credit Specialist will serve as the go-to technical reference for credit policy design and decisioning across RecargaPay's Loans and CCRP portfolios — an individual contributor role with high strategic impact, translating data, regulatory constraints, and business strategy into policies that run at scale. We're looking for someone who combines sharp analytical thinking with a strong drive to execute: someone who builds the frameworks, tests the hypotheses, and owns outcomes end-to-end, with the autonomy to add value across both products. This is a 100% remote role, working closely with the VP of Credit & Collections, Data Science, Product, and Engineering.

Key Responsibilities

  • Design, document, and monitor credit origination and limit policies for Loans and Credit Card — eligibility, limit-setting, pricing rules, cross-product fallback logic, and lifecycle decisions.
  • Propose and continuously iterate on credit rules, driving testing cycles from hypothesis through to rollout or kill decision. • Analyze A/B tests and policy experiments, generating insights to support data-driven decisions.
  • Conduct deep-dive analyses — vintage curves, roll rates, segment performance — with quantified risk/return trade-offs.
  • Monitor portfolio indicators and reports, and prepare regulatory submissions for external stakeholders (BCB, rating agencies).
  • Collaborate with Product on strategies that reduce friction and increase conversion.
  • Partner with Data Science to track and challenge model performance, flagging drift and data quality issues.
  • Maintain credit decision framework documentation — policy rationale, change history, and override logic.
  • Serve as technical reference in the Credit team: review analyses, challenge assumptions, raise standards.
  • Leverage AI tools and automation to enhance analysis and policy simulation.

Requirements

  • Degree in Finance, Economics, Business Administration, Engineering, or a related quantitative field.
  • 5+ years in credit risk, with meaningful exposure to consumer lending and credit cards at a fintech, digital bank, or SCD/SCFI.
  • Demonstrated ownership of credit policy design — writing, implementing, and iterating on decisioning rules in production.
  • SQL and Python, with comfort working on large datasets (Databricks or equivalent).
  • Solid working knowledge of Brazilian credit regulation: CMN resolutions, BCB framework, CMN 2.682 / IFRS 9.
  • AI fluency: LLMs, copilots, and automation in a professional context.
  • Ability to produce policy documents, risk memos, and regulatory responses that hold up under scrutiny.
  • Strong communication and collaboration skills in horizontal, matrixed structures.
